A DIFFERENCE IN SHADOW is a concise experimental piece in which writer/director Michael Mier comments on the influence of mass media and propaganda on an audience's perception. Concentrating heavily on and manipulating the relationship between vision and sound the story focuses on an old man and a young girl as they attempt to flee from the sound of approaching troops. With only match light to guide them they must escape the darkness before too much light is shone on the situation and perceptions are altered.
